I have a form that has a Datagrid, there is a menu option that I use to
toggle the Datagrid between two different data sources (x and y). As I
continue to toggle the datagrid is duplication each data set x + x .. and y +
y ...

Is there a way to reset the datagrid?

Current config:

Private ds As DataSet = New DataSet
Private da As OleDb.OleDb.DataAdapter
Private conn as OleDb.OleDb.Connection
Private member as string
Private bolReset as boolean

Private Sub mnuViewSwitch_Click(....)

If bolReset = True then
bolReset = False
Else
bolReset = True
End if

bolError = Load_Grid(bolReset)

End Sub

Private Function Load_Grid(bolDefault as boolean)as boolean

if bolDefault = True then
strSQL = "SELECT ..."

da = New OleDb.OleDbDataAdapter(strSQL,conn)

member = "tblName"

da.Fill(ds, member)

objDataGrid.DataSource = ds.DefaultViewManager
objDataGrid.SetBindings(ds, member)

Else
'code is repeated for different strSQL

The simple solutions are always right before our noses:

ds.Clear()

inserted prior to filling the DataAdapter (da) will prevent new data from
being duplicated.
